مقدمة قواعد البيانات
10 Questions
0 Views

Choose a study mode

Play Quiz
Study Flashcards
Spaced Repetition
Chat to lesson

Podcast

Play an AI-generated podcast conversation about this lesson

Questions and Answers

ما هي وظيفة القيود في قواعد البيانات؟

  • ربط جداول البيانات المختلفة
  • تخزين البيانات في وحدات منفصلة
  • منع إدخال بيانات غير صحيحة أو غير متسقة (correct)
  • زيادة سرعة استرجاع البيانات
  • أي نوع من القيود يمنع تكرار قيم حقل معين؟

  • قيود التكامل المرجعي
  • قيود قيم الحقل
  • قيود التكرار (correct)
  • قيود البيانات النمطية
  • ما هي القوادح في قواعد البيانات؟

  • كتل من التعليمات البرمجية تُنفّذ تلقائياً عند حدوث حدث معين (correct)
  • طرق لتخزين البيانات في وحدات
  • طرق لوضع قواعد العمل
  • طرق لتحسين أداء الاستعلامات
  • ما هو الهدف من استخدام الإجراءات المخزنة؟

    <p>تحسين الأداء والتنسيق في الوصول إلى البيانات</p> Signup and view all the answers

    كيف تساعد الفهارس في قواعد البيانات؟

    <p>تقصير وقت استعلامات البحث</p> Signup and view all the answers

    ما هي الـ views في قواعد البيانات؟

    <p>واجهات عرض مُخصصة لعرض بيانات من جدول واحد أو أكثر</p> Signup and view all the answers

    ما هي ميزة قيود التكامل المرجعي؟

    <p>ضمان سلامة البيانات بين الجداول</p> Signup and view all the answers

    أي مما يلي NOT يعتبر أحد العناصر المتعلق بالقيود؟

    <p>قيود القوادح</p> Signup and view all the answers

    لماذا تعتبر الفهارس مهمة في قواعد البيانات الكبيرة؟

    <p>لتحسين سرعة عمليات البحث</p> Signup and view all the answers

    ما الوظيفة الأساسية للإجراءات المخزنة؟

    <p>تنفيذ عمليات معقدة بطريقة مُنظمة</p> Signup and view all the answers

    Study Notes

    مقدمة قواعد البيانات

    • قواعد البيانات هي مجموعات منظمة من البيانات المخزنة إلكترونياً.
    • تُستخدم لتنظيم البيانات وتسهيل الوصول إليها واستخدامها.
    • تُوفر قواعد البيانات طرقاً فعالة لتخزين واسترجاع واستخدام البيانات بسرعة وفعالية.
    • تعتمد قواعد البيانات على نماذج بيانات محددة مثل نموذج علائي (Relational Model).
    • توفر هذه النماذج طرقاً لربط البيانات المختلفة.
    • تختلف قواعد البيانات في الحجم والتعقيد باختلاف احتياجات المستخدمين.

    القيود

    • القيود (Constraints) هي قواعد تُفرض على بيانات الجدول لمنع إدخال بيانات غير صحيحة أو غير متسقة.
    • تعمل على ضمان دقة البيانات وسلامتها.
    • تساعد في الحفاظ على سلامة البيانات داخل قاعدة البيانات.
    • بعض أنواع القيود الشائعة تشمل:
      • قيود التكرار (uniqueness constraints): يمنع تكرار قيم حقل معين.
      • قيود النمط (data type constraints): تفرض قيوداً على نوع البيانات التي يمكن إدخالها في الحقل.
      • قيود التكامل المرجعي (foreign key constraints): تربط جداول مختلفة وتضمن سلامة البيانات بين الجداول.
      • قيود قيم الحقل (not null constraints): تمنع ترك الحقل فارغاً.

    القوادح (Triggers)

    • القوادح (Triggers) هي كتل من التعليمات البرمجية التي تُنفّذ تلقائياً عند حدوث حدث معين في قاعدة البيانات.
    • تُستخدم القوادح للتحكم في سلوك قاعدة البيانات وتطبيق قواعد عمل خاصة.
    • من الأمثلة على الأحداث التي يمكن أن يُنفّذ القوادح عند حدوثها:
      • إضافة سجل جديد إلى جدول.
      • تعديل سجل موجود في جدول.
      • حذف سجل من جدول.
    • توفر القوادح مستوىً من التحكم والمرونة في قواعد البيانات.

    الإجراءات المخزنة (Stored Procedures)

    • الإجراءات المخزنة (Stored Procedures) هي كتل من التعليمات البرمجية تُخزن ضمن قاعدة البيانات.
    • تُنفذ هذه الكتل عند الحاجة.
    • تُستخدم لتحسين الأداء وتوفير مستوى من التحكم في الوصول إلى البيانات.
    • تسمح بتنفيذ عمليات معقدة بطريقة مُنظمة وأكثر كفاءة.
    • تُجزئ عملية معالجة البيانات لتصبح أسهل وأكثر مرونة.

    الفهارس (Indexes)

    • الفهارس (Indexes) هي هياكل بيانات مُحسنة تُساعد على الوصول السريع إلى بيانات محددة في قاعدة البيانات.
    • تُستخدم لتقصير وقت استعلامات البحث.
    • تُفسر الفهارس كما لو كانت قوائم مرتبة تمكن المستخدم من العثور على السجلات المطلوبة بسرعة.
    • تُحسّن الفهارس سرعة عمليات البحث في قواعد البيانات الكبيرة.
    • تتطلب إنشاء الفهارس المزيد من مساحة التخزين، لذا يجب التفكير في الفوائد مقابل العبء الإضافي قبل إنشائها.

    الـ views

    • الـ views هي واجهات عرض مُخصصة لعرض بيانات من جدول واحد أو أكثر.
    • تُستخدم لعرض بيانات مُحددة بطريقة مُبَسطة ومرنة.
    • لا تخزن هذه البيانات في قاعدة البيانات، بل تُمثل طريقة لعرض البيانات من الجداول الأصلية.
    • تساعد في تقليل تعقيد الوصول للبيانات المعقدة.
    • تُستخدم في توفير واجهات مُبسطة لعرض البيانات المُحددة للمستخدمين.

    Studying That Suits You

    Use AI to generate personalized quizzes and flashcards to suit your learning preferences.

    Quiz Team

    Description

    هذا الاختبار يقدم مقدمة شاملة لقواعد البيانات ويوضح أهمية القيود المختلفة المستخدمة للحفاظ على سلامة البيانات. ستتعرف على نماذج البيانات وأنواع القيود وكيفية تأثيرها على تنظيم البيانات. يمكنك اختبار معلوماتك عن كيفية استخدام قواعد البيانات في تنظيم البيانات واسترجاعها.

    More Like This

    Database Fundamentals Quiz
    10 questions
    Database Fundamentals Quiz
    10 questions
    Database Fundamentals Quiz
    5 questions
    Use Quizgecko on...
    Browser
    Browser